From 01233bc13663145957c9fcfce94b8eb87fee0714 Mon Sep 17 00:00:00 2001
From: Administrator <admin>
Date: Thu, 25 Nov 2021 15:22:59 +0800
Subject: [PATCH] 派遣,考试,公司查询修改
---
src/main/java/org/springblade/modules/exam/mapper/ExamScoreMapper.xml | 26 ++++++++++++++++++++++----
1 files changed, 22 insertions(+), 4 deletions(-)
diff --git a/src/main/java/org/springblade/modules/exam/mapper/ExamScoreMapper.xml b/src/main/java/org/springblade/modules/exam/mapper/ExamScoreMapper.xml
index 9a84723..b7b2970 100644
--- a/src/main/java/org/springblade/modules/exam/mapper/ExamScoreMapper.xml
+++ b/src/main/java/org/springblade/modules/exam/mapper/ExamScoreMapper.xml
@@ -221,17 +221,35 @@
SELECT
exam.*,
user.jurisdiction,
- user.dept_id
+ user.dept_id,
+ user.real_name realName,
+ ke.exam_name examName
FROM
exam_score exam
- LEFT JOIN blade_user user ON exam.user_id = user.id
+ LEFT JOIN blade_user user
+ ON exam.user_id = user.id
+ left join
+ ksxt_exam ke
+ on
+ ke.id = exam.exam_id
+ left join
+ sys_information si
+ on
+ user.dept_id = si.departmentid
+ left join
+ sys_jurisdiction sj
+ on
+ sj.id = si.jurisdiction
WHERE
1 = 1
+ <if test="realName!=null and realName!=''">
+ AND user.real_name = #{realName}
+ </if>
<if test="jurisdiction!=null and jurisdiction!='' and jurisdiction!='1372091709474910209'">
- AND user.jurisdiction = #{jurisdiction}
+ AND (sj.id = #{jurisdiction} or sj.parent_id = #{jurisdiction})
</if>
<if test="deptid!=null and deptid!=''">
- AND user.dept_id = #{deptid}
+ AND user.dept_id = #{deptid}
</if>
</select>
--
Gitblit v1.9.3